Abstract This paper provides an explanation of the genetics involved in breeding a certain color horse. Colors covered include black, chestnut, Mealy/Pangare, the dilutes, mixed patterns and the white patterns. The paper includes many photographs.
From the Paper "The Classic Roan gene affects all the bases, modifiers and dilutes but can be masked by other white pattern genes. Roan is a color pattern caused by white hairs mixing with colored hairs. There are no "Roan" hairs on a Roan horse. The resulting physical colors are usually blue or rose (black base and chestnut base) but less common colors are pale gold and almost white. The Roan gene however will usually not affect the points."

From the Paper "According to legend the origins of the coffee industry began when an Arabian goatherd named Kaldi found that his goats reacted strangely around a certain green-leafed bush with red cherries. He ascertained that the excitement exhibited by the goats was due to the effects from eating these cherries. He also consumed some of the fruit and felt "invigorated"; later monks were said to have benefited from the plants qualities to help them stay awake during their long hours of prayer. Whether this story has any basis in fact is unknown but what has been determined is that Coffea Arabica originates from Ethiopia. The plant was cultivated by the Oromom people in the Kafa Province of the country. Arab traders are said to have transported seeds and grew plantations in about 1000 A.D. (Coffee, FAO)"

From the Paper "Crops can also be modified to deliver medicines and vaccines. Pharmaceuticals are often costly to produce and require special storage conditions. Third world countries could benefit greatly from edible vaccines in plants such as tomatoes or potatoes. These medicinal vegetables would be "easier to ship, store and administer than traditional injectable vaccines" (Whitman, 2000). "In trials, crops have been genetically engineered to manufacture proteins for healing wounds and treating conditions such as cystic fibrosis, cirrhosis of the liver and anemia; antibodies to fight cancer and vaccines against rabies, cholera and foot-and-mouth disease" (Pearce, 2004). Scientists have even made it possible for livestock, such as cattle, to contain omega-3 oils, known to prevent heart attacks, without the use of expensive fishmeal feed (Coghlan, 2004)."

From the Paper "As a result of the enactment of a land tenure system in 1962, some small farmers in Panama have managed to acquire some land; nevertheless, by late in the 20th century fewer than one-third of all farms were owned by the people working them. The most common agricultural products include sugarcane, bananas, rice, plantains, corn (maize), and oranges, and the commercial cultivation of these and other crops increased considerably during the 20th century. Livestock raising (cattle, pigs, and poultry) is an important and long-established economic activity, and beef and hides are exported. The country's largest cattle-raising farms are in the southwestern savannas-in Chiriqui, Los Santos, and Veraguas provinces. The provinces of Panama, Los Santos, Chiriqui, and Veraguas raise the most pigs, whereas Panama, Cocle, and Colon are the largest centres for poultry and egg production."

From the Paper "China also has succeeded in becoming the most important non-European Union supplier of organic beans and seeds to the Western Europe markets. The domination of Chinese exporting companies are clearly visible in the supply of organic pumpkin seeds, sunflower seeds, kidney beans and black beans. They have also made inroads into the supply of organic soya bean. Chinese companies have established themselves in the organic soya bean market in such a manner that they supply almost one third of all the organic soya bean requirement of the market. The Chinese government also has come out in support of the organic food industry by pledging additional support for the organic food industry thus raising expectations of increased production of organic food products."
